Dubai International Motor Show

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

The Dubai International Motor Show is an automobile exhibition that has been held every two years in November at the Dubai World Trade Center in Dubai , United Arab Emirates , since 1989 . It is the largest exhibition of its kind in the Middle East and North Africa.

In 2017, almost 100 exhibitors in 15 exhibition halls will present over 600 cars from European, Asian and North American manufacturers and over 100,000 visitors are expected. Of the approximately 150 vehicle and accessory manufacturers represented, 18 world premieres have been announced.

Although normal mid-range models are also exhibited, the focus of the fair is on luxury luxury sedans, heavy SUVs and high-powered luxury vehicles. In addition, special protection vehicles are exhibited.
